Multiple paths to make iBis work for your family.

Founding Family Scholarships

A limited number of founding family scholarships are available for families who enroll early, with special tuition pricing locked in for two years.

Annual Payment Discount

Pay the full year's tuition upfront and receive a 5% discount on your total tuition.

Sibling Discount

Families enrolling more than one child receive a 10% discount per additional child. Cannot be combined with other offers.

Texas ESA / TEFA Program

The Texas Education Freedom Account program allows eligible families to use state funds toward private school tuition. iBis is actively pursuing TEFA approval.

The TEFA Program — What Families Need to Know.

The Texas Education Freedom Account (TEFA) program allows eligible Texas families to use state funds toward private school tuition. iBis Learning is actively working toward becoming an approved TEFA provider.

Higher Funding for Private School Students

The TEFA program provides significantly higher funding for students enrolled in an accredited private school than for homeschool families. Because iBis is a licensed private school — not a homeschool — enrolled students would qualify for the higher funding tier once approval is in place.

iBis Is Actively Pursuing Approval

iBis is working toward meeting the requirements for TEFA approval, which include accreditation, a two-year operating history, and annual assessments for grades 3 through 12. We expect to have more information to share in the coming year.
